Mik The Who's Saturday Afternoon Classic Rock Show is hosted by famous Dublin Rock Fan and Musician Mik The Who nicknamed as such due to his globe travelling support and devotion to his favourite Rock Heroes The Who since the late 60'.Although The Who opened the door for Mik's love of the guitar and rock music he has a passionate interest and love for all the other local and international rock groups,musicians, and artists who provided the soundtrack to his life growing up in Dublin in the 70's.
Mik was asked in early 2007 to bring his personal collection of classic rock to the airwaves on 103.2 Dublin City FM for a one hour show which goes out between 3pm and 4pm on Saturday Afternoon and has built up a dedicated following of listerners in his home town of Dublin and listeners abroad who tune in online at www.dublincityfm.ie The format of the show is based around a theme each week which is featured in the title or lyrics of the songs on the playlist and three tracks from a classic rock album of the week and additional to that Mik The Who's words of wisdom and thoughts that are exquisitely woven into the presentation to complement and help him articulate his joy and passion for the inexpressible quintessence of musical memories engraved in those innermost waves of life.
